ldesc: "GNU enscript is a drop-in replacement for the enscript
program. Enscript converts ASCII files to PostScript and stores
generated output to a file or sends it directly to the printer.
Enscript's default output media (paper size) is A4.
Enscript supports language sensitive code highlighting. Highlighting
is implemented by a special `states' program which processes the input
files and annotates them with enscript's special escapes. The states
definition file `enscript.st' is a machine independent ASCII file and
it can be updated without re-compilation of the enscript program. The
most recent version of this file can be downloaded from the GNU
enscript WWW home page: <http://www.iki.fi/~mtr/genscript/>."
